Birth trauma is a significant concern for new mothers, impacting emotional well-being and postpartum recovery. According to leading perinatal mental health experts, recognizing the signs of birth trauma—such as intrusive thoughts, emotional numbness, and persistent anxiety—is crucial for early intervention. Evidence-based therapies, including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) and the 3 Steps Rewind technique, have demonstrated effectiveness in helping mothers process traumatic birth experiences and restore mental health.
